KN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2025 in Review

246 of the 7,457 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Knowles (KN) for Q1 2025, worth a combined $1.34B — down 24% from $1.77B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 47 funds opened new KN positions and 23 closed out — a net gain of 24 holders — while 79 added to existing stakes and 82 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Barrow, Hanley, Mewhinney & Strauss, adding an estimated $32.3M. The largest seller was Franklin Resources, cutting an estimated $57.3M.
